Nodular Iron cast crank
Hypereutic pistons
Lt1/Lt4 Powdered metal connectiong rods
factory hydraulic Roller cam (not an LT1 cam as I stated)
64cc, 1.94/1.50 cylinder heads (not LT1 as I stated)

Heads
I believe it comes with 193 swirl port heads. You can use the ZZ4 if you get the retainers that lift .050 and use the LT4 or new ZZ4 springs. They need to install @ 1.750.
